Overview

Released in 1993, this video game is a sports simulation developed by Zeppelin Games Limited. The game aims to simulate the experience of playing squash, a fast-paced racket sport, within a virtual environment.

Gameplay

The player can engage in single-player matches against AI or enjoy a multiplayer experience. The game attempts to replicate the intricacies of squash, including the angles and speed of the ball as well as player positioning on the court.

Graphics and Sound

For its time, the game features basic graphics that focus on function over form, displaying the squash court and players in a straightforward manner. The sound design is minimalistic, accompanying the gameplay with simple sound effects typical of the early ’90s era of gaming.

Legacy

Though not a major hit, it serves as a nostalgic piece for fans of sports video games from that period. Developed by Zeppelin Games Limited, the title represents an era of gaming focused on recreating real-world sports in a digital format.
